Shengyu Lu is a Tenure-Track Associate Professor at Harbin Engineering University, specializing in deep learning and computer vision. He obtained his Ph.D. in Computer Science from the University of Southampton (2020-2024) and has a strong background in software engineering and information security. With experience as a lecturer and teaching assistant, he has mentored students in machine learning, image processing, and programming. His research focuses on medical image analysis, particularly using deep learning for fracture discrimination and volumetric texture classification. He has collaborated with leading clinical experts and published extensively in high-impact journals. Shengyu has also served as a reviewer for prestigious journals, including Pattern Recognition and IEEE Transactions on Industrial Informatics. Recognized for his contributions, he has received multiple scholarships and awards, such as the Best Abstract Award in Rheumatology and the Best Oral Presentation Award at the WCSE Conference.

🔬 Research Focus 

Shengyu Lu’s research centers on deep learning and computer vision, with a particular emphasis on medical image analysis. His work includes designing deep neural networks for fracture discrimination using high-resolution peripheral quantitative computed tomography (HR-pQCT) images. He develops AI-driven volumetric texture analysis techniques to assess cortical and trabecular compartments in bone structure. Collaborating with clinical experts from the MRC Lifecourse Epidemiology Centre and University Hospital, he integrates AI with medical diagnostics. His research extends to object detection, machine learning for protein-protein interactions, and real-time AI applications. He has published extensively in SCI-indexed journals such as Bone, IEEE Access, and Computers & Electrical Engineering.
